Jack Black is a multi-talented American actor, comedian, musician, and producer who has gained fame for his energetic performances and comedic timing. Born Thomas Jacob Black on August 28, 1969, in Santa Monica, California, Black first gained recognition as part of the comedy rock duo Tenacious D, alongside Kyle Gass. The duo released their self-titled debut album in 2001, which went on to achieve critical and commercial success. Black’s acting career took off with roles in films such as “School of Rock,” “Shallow Hal,” and “Tropic Thunder.” He is known for his larger-than-life personality and has a knack for portraying eccentric and comedic characters. Black has received numerous accolades for his work, including a Golden Globe nomination for his role in “Bernie.” He continues to be a prominent figure in Hollywood, with a career that spans over three decades and shows no signs of slowing down. The Early Years


Jack Black, born Thomas Jacob Black on August 28, 1969, in Santa Monica, California, showed an interest in performing from a young age. He studied drama at the University of California, Los Angeles, where he honed his skills and eventually started appearing in small television and film roles. His breakthrough came in the early 2000s with roles in films like “High Fidelity” and “Shallow Hal,” solidifying his status as a comedic actor in Hollywood.
